Hi. here are some other stands that have flat bases. Premier made some nice ones, with cast steel legs of various designs. The legs tightened with a big wingnut underneath and folded up along the column when undone. They are out there under Premier, Olympic and Beverley names but are basically the same pedal. Some have cast aluminum footboards and some labelled Premier have a black rubberized footboard. They are a little heavier than the Trixon pedal.
There were also some 60's Sonor flatbased stands. Ajax(Boosey&Hawkes) produced a very similar pedal to the Trixon between '67 and '70. It has a hammered blue cast aluminum footboard and spring loaded legs , like Trixon. It is called the Ajax Accelerator. If anything , they are a better stand than Trixon.
